如何使用 Gemini 2.5 解決學術與技術問題:完整指南
歡迎來到這份實用且以解決方案為導向的指南,它將教您如何使用 Gemini 2.5 來應對棘手的學術和技術問題——從證明題和建模作業到演算法設計和程式碼偵錯。我們將逐步引導您完成提示、多模態工作流程、驗證策略,並提供您可以複製貼上到下一個專案中的範例。
順帶一提:最近的實務評估表明,如果引導得當,Gemini 2.5 的進階推理模式(例如 Deep Think)可以處理博士級的提示,尤其是在數學/邏輯和商業推理情境中。如果您正在處理圖像,Gemini‑2.5‑Flash‑Image 能夠快速進行圖像分析/編輯,從而支援您工作流程中的技術圖表和視覺元素^2。 我們將採用問題導向的結構,提供您可以應用到您專業領域的實用方法。
是什麼讓 Gemini 2.5 對於學術和技術工作如此有用?
- 思維鏈式提示 (推理):引導模型展示步驟,適用於證明、推導和錯誤檢查。
- 多模態分析:附加圖表、程式碼截圖或實驗室圖像,並要求進行解釋。
- 工具友善的工作流程:將 Gemini 與文檔查找、程式碼執行和繪圖結合使用。
- 迭代規劃:將開放式的研究問題轉化為里程碑、假設和可測試的假設。
- 快速圖像支援 (Flash Image):快速編輯/疊加、圖表理解和技術元素的註釋^2。
- 深度推理模式:適用於複雜、多步驟的任務,並具有明確的思維框架和驗證檢查。
快速開始:可重複使用的提示模式
對於學術和技術提示,請使用這個六部分結構:
- 時間、複雜度類別、運行時/記憶體限制、引用格式或格式。
- Markdown 區段;條列式邏輯;帶註解的程式碼區塊;LaTeX。
範例模板:
背景:研究所等級的優化,重點在凸分析。
目標:推導 KKT 條件並提供充分性的證明草圖。
輸入:f(x) 是凸函數;約束條件 g_i(x) <= 0(凸函數),h_j(x) = 0(仿射函數)。
限制:證明步驟 ≤ 15 步;突出顯示假設。
方法:展示推理步驟,然後提供簡潔的最終總結。
輸出格式:章節:假設、推導、充分性證明、邊緣案例。
使用 Gemini 2.5 進行數學和證明
策略
- 強制執行檢查步驟:「驗證每個步驟是否符合所述假設。」
- 請求替代的證明策略(直接證明、反證法、數學歸納法)並比較它們。
範例提示 (實分析)
你是一位嚴謹的講師。問題:證明每個絕對收斂的級數都是收斂的。
限制:提供 epsilon‑N 證明。首先說明定義。使用 ≤ 12 個步驟。
方法:展示步驟;然後使用三角不等式進行簡短的正確性檢查。
輸出:LaTeX 推導和 3 行直觀總結。
新增驗證步驟
現在,充當證明檢查器。找出應用三角不等式的確切步驟。標記任何未聲明的假設。如果需要,提供更正後的版本。
使用 Gemini 2.5 進行演算法和複雜度分析
設計與分析
- 提示 Gemini 將問題分解為資料結構、不變量和複雜度目標。
範例:圖演算法提示
目標:設計一個 O(E log V) 演算法,以在具有非負權重的加權圖中找到 s 和 t 之間第二短的路徑。
限制:提供一個高層次的思路,然後是偽代碼,然後是 Python 程式碼。
方法:比較 2 種方法:(1) k‑最短路徑(Yen's),(2) 修改後的 Dijkstra 演算法,帶路徑追蹤。
驗證:建立一個反例來打破一個簡單的方法,並解釋原因。
輸出:包含複雜度、正確性草圖和測試案例的章節。
程式碼生成、重構和偵錯
最佳實務
範例:數值穩定性
背景:在 Python 中為大型向量實現 softmax 函數。
限制:必須避免溢位;包含單元測試。
方法:提供 NumPy 和純 Python 版本;解釋穩定性。
輸出:帶有文檔字串的程式碼區塊;帶有 assert 語句的測試。
Gemini 可能產生的預期程式碼片段:
def softmax(x):
x = x - x.max
e = np.exp(x)
return e / e.sum
接著: “生成 5 個隨機測試案例和分布的快速圖。”
多模態:圖表、螢幕截圖和實驗室圖像
Gemini 2.5 支援對圖像進行推理。使用它可以:
- 解釋圖表(混淆矩陣、ROC 曲線)並標記錯誤讀取。
提示模式:
我附加了一個 Bode 圖螢幕截圖。
任務:識別轉角頻率,評估相位裕度,並診斷潛在的不穩定性。
限制:提供計算和用於實驗室驗證的註釋檢查表。
為了快速進行圖像分析/編輯或疊加(例如,突出顯示元件、新增標籤),Gemini‑2.5‑Flash‑Image 經過優化,可快速執行圖像操作,與技術工作流程完美搭配^2。 文獻綜述和結構化筆記
結構化合成
- 要求提供論文矩陣:引用、方法、資料集、指標、主要發現、局限性。
範例提示:
主題:語音辨識中的領域適應 (2019‑2024)。
任務:建立一份 2 頁的簡報,內容包括:分類法、頂級方法、典型資料集、SOTA 指標、局限性。
限制:列出 10 篇具有開創性的論文、10 篇最近的研究。提供一個縮寫表。以 5 個開放性問題結束。
然後要求 Gemini 產生一個投影片的執行摘要和一個 10 個投影片的講座大綱。
資料科學和建模工作流程
從問題到模型規格
- 將研究問題轉換為模型卡:輸入、目標、指標、基準、風險。
範例:時間序列預測
背景:預測校園每週的能源需求。
目標:比較 Prophet、LightGBM 和 LSTM。
限制:3 個基準、3 個穩健的指標 (MAE/MAPE/sMAPE)、交叉驗證設置。
方法:概述資料清理、特徵工程和超參數掃描。
輸出:可執行的偽代碼 + 實驗追蹤器架構。
後續步驟:
可重現性和引用
對於作業和論文,強制執行可重現的結構:
- 要求 Gemini 使用章節、版本化的假設、種子和環境說明來格式化輸出。
- 要求提供參考文獻區塊和建議的 BibTeX 骨架,以供稍後驗證。
範例:
請輸出:摘要、方法、結果、局限性、可重現性檢查表和 BibTeX 存根。
提示:生成後,要求“持懷疑態度的審閱者”進行檢查,以識別過度聲明和遺漏的消融研究。在獨立測試中,當提示明確要求驗證和更正時,像 Deep Think 這樣的更深層次的推理模式往往會提高多步驟的嚴謹性。
協作和學習策略
- 學習夥伴模式:“以越來越高的難度測驗我,僅在要求時顯示答案。”
- 程式碼審查夥伴:“充當嚴格的審閱者,重點關注複雜度和記憶體。”
- 實驗室助教:“要求我證明每個實驗選擇的合理性;提出控制和消融研究。”
圖像輔助技術文檔
使用 Gemini 的圖像理解能力來:
如果您需要快速註釋或對文檔進行輕量級編輯,則 2.5 Flash Image 模式專為快速圖像操作和迭代改進而設計^2。 隱私、倫理和學術誠信
- 使用“解釋你的推理”提示進行學習,而不是為了繞過理解。
範例端到端工作流程 (畢業專案)
情境:您正在解決一個機器人作業:使用嘈雜的感測器資料定位機器人。
將任務總結為狀態估計問題。識別可觀測性假設和噪聲模型。
比較 EKF、UKF 和粒子濾波器。根據非線性/測量噪聲提供優缺點並進行選擇。
推導更新方程式並產生具有清晰介面和測試的 Python 程式碼。
使用離群值進行壓力測試;提出門控策略和感測器融合變化。
生成一份簡潔的報告,其中包含圖表、局限性和後續步驟。
與 Gemini 配對的工具
- 程式設計:Python/NumPy、JAX/PyTorch 用於實驗。
- 文檔:要求 Gemini 輸出乾淨的 Markdown 或 LaTeX。
- 視覺化:Matplotlib/Seaborn;要求產生繪圖的程式碼。
值得注意的是:如果您更喜歡在瀏覽器中使用多模態提示,Sider.AI 提供了一個整合的 AI 工作區,支援圖像輔助工作流程和快速迭代——當使用 Gemini 註釋圖表或改進視覺解釋時非常方便。 常見的陷阱以及如何避免它們
- 模糊的提示 → 模棱兩可的輸出。使用 6 部分結構。
- 跳過限制 → 過於複雜的解決方案。設定時間/空間限制。
- 單一方法隧道視野 → 要求兩個替代方案並進行比較。
快速提示範例 (複製貼上)
用 10 個步驟重寫此證明,用使用的確切定理標記每個步驟,並新增 2 行直觀解釋。
給定此演算法,計算最壞情況下的時間/空間和嚴格的界限證明。
分析此資料集:遺漏、離群值、洩漏風險。提出 5 條帶有理由的清理規則。
給定此電路圖(附加圖像),註釋訊號流並識別可能的故障點。
創建從入門級理解到實施者的路線圖:先決條件、10 個讀物、3 個專案想法。
主要要點
- 使用明確的結構、限制和驗證來引導 Gemini 2.5。
—
供進一步閱讀的參考文獻:
- 對 Gemini 2.5 Deep Think 在複雜問題上的實務評估。
- Gemini‑2.5‑Flash‑Image 用於快速圖像分析/編輯和多模態工作流程的技術評論^2。
- 關於 Google 生態系統中 Gemini 實際使用的快速概述資源。
FAQ
Q1:如何提示 Gemini 2.5 進行逐步的學術推理?
使用結構化的提示:背景、目標、輸入、限制、方法(思維鏈、檢查)和輸出格式。要求進行驗證,並要求在步驟中引用明確的定理或定義。
Q2:Gemini 2.5 可以分析圖表或電路等技術圖像嗎?
是的,Gemini 2.5 可以解釋圖表和示意圖;2.5 Flash Image 模式有助於快速疊加、註釋和迭代編輯技術元素^2。 Q3:Gemini 2.5 對於研究所等級的數學或演算法證明可靠嗎?
它可以是,特別是當您強制執行明確的步驟、新增檢查器並比較替代方法時。獨立測試表明,當提示強制執行嚴謹性時,在深度推理模式下表現更強^1。 Q4:使用 Gemini 2.5 執行編碼任務的最佳方法是什麼?
提供清晰的介面、限制和邊緣案例;要求提供測試和複雜度說明。從偽代碼開始,然後生成程式碼,並包含一個單獨的偵錯過程,提出反例。
Q5:我可以使用 Gemini 2.5 撰寫包含引用的研究報告嗎?
是的。讓它輸出結構化章節(摘要、方法、結果、局限性)並包含可重現性檢查表。您也可以要求提供 BibTeX 存根和持懷疑態度的審閱者評論,以減少過度聲明。